Miss. Code Ann. § 83-11-243

Financial statements

Codes, 1942, § 5670.9-22; Laws, 1971, ch. 467, § 22, eff from and after September 1, 1971.

Each authorized automobile club shall annually, before March 1, file with the commissioner a true statement of its financial condition, transactions, and affairs as of December 31 preceding. The statement shall contain such information as may be reasonably required by the commissioner, and shall be verified by the oaths of at least two (2) of the automobile club’s principal officers.

The commissioner may suspend or revoke the certificate of authority of any automobile club failing to file its annual statement when due or during any extension of time therefor which the commissioner, for good cause, may grant.
